AI Summary

  • Explicitly includes foster children as eligible participants in Hawaii's Preschool Open Doors Program, which provides subsidies to help families pay preschool tuition for up to two years before kindergarten.

  • Adds "foster parent" alongside parent and guardian throughout the statute, authorizing foster parents to enroll their foster children in the program and choose child care programs.

  • Requires foster children to meet the same age and income eligibility requirements as other children in the program.

  • Adds statutory definitions for "foster care" and "foster parent" by reference to existing Hawaii Revised Statutes section 587A-4.

  • Aims to expand the pool of potential foster parents for young children by reducing childcare expenses as a barrier to fostering.
